small business logo + business cards
I recently wrapped up a big chunk of a design project i've been working on for a few months now – the logo and business card design for a boutique pr firm based in brooklyn. I posted it on my behance portfolio last night and i want to share it here, too...
My client thought about her final logo choice long and hard, after many rounds of changes and new ideas, and she finally chose this last week! She wanted a modern look coupled with a retro color scheme, and a fun design that would still be taken seriously on a professional level. I designed the cards to each feature a different color from the logo on the back so that there are four total versions in a set. Website coming soon!
